MKS Instruments is an American company founded in 1961 that makes the instruments, subsystems and process control equipment inside semiconductor manufacturing tools, which means it sells mainly to the equipment makers rather than to chip fabs directly. Its portfolio covers vacuum and pressure measurement, gas and liquid delivery, power supplies, lasers and photonics, and, since the Atotech acquisition, the chemistry used in advanced packaging and printed circuit board plating. Headquartered in Andover, Massachusetts and listed on Nasdaq, it carries substantial debt from that acquisition and is exposed to the semiconductor equipment cycle at one remove.

A Day in Your Life at MKS:

As a Test Technician at Photon Control Inc., a subsidiary of MKS Instruments, Inc., you will play a key role in supporting engineering and shipment testing activities. You will collaborate closely with Test Engineers to conduct verification and validation testing, prepare test setups, support testing protocol development, document results, and maintain accurate test records. You will report to the Test Engineering Supervisor.

You Will Make an Impact By:

  • Perform shipment testing as required, ensuring products meet necessary shipping and handling standards. Assist Test Engineers to conduct tests according to verification and validation plans.

  • Prepare test samples, fixtures, equipment, and test setups to support engineering and shipment testing activities.

  • Perform routine and standardized testing independently after training, following approved test procedures and work instructions.

  • Document test procedures, conditions, observations, and results clearly and accurately, maintaining complete and traceable test records.

  • Participate in failure analysis investigations and root cause analysis, identifying failure modes and supporting corrective actions.

  • Identify abnormal test results or test setup issues, perform basic troubleshooting, and escalate issues to Test Engineers as needed.

  • Contribute to the development and optimization of new and existing testing protocols to ensure efficiency and accuracy.

  • Compile and analyze test data, providing actionable insights to the test engineering team to support product improvements.

  • Ensure the test lab is clean, organized, and well-maintained. Conduct regular cleaning and upkeep of lab equipment and tools to maintain a safe and efficient testing environment.
